All of very last year’s 14 developments stay on our list, nevertheless some experienced accelerating momentum and financial commitment, when others noticed a downshift. A person new pattern, generative AI, built a loud entrance and has previously proven probable for transformative enterprise impression.

This new entrant signifies the next frontier of AI. Building on current technologies these as used AI and industrializing equipment mastering, generative AI has superior possible and applicability throughout most industries. Interest in the matter (as gauged by news and net lookups) greater threefold from 2021 to 2022. As we recently wrote, generative AI and other foundational models change the AI match by using assistive know-how to a new amount, decreasing application improvement time, and bringing effective capabilities to nontechnical users. Generative AI is poised to add as substantially as $4.4 trillion in economic price from a mix of certain use situations and extra diffuse uses—such as assisting with email drafts—that enhance productivity. However, although generative AI can unlock important value, companies must not underestimate the financial significance and the advancement potential that underlying AI systems and industrializing machine studying can bring to a variety of industries.

Expense in most tech developments tightened yr more than year, but the probable for upcoming expansion remains high, as further more indicated by the current rebound in tech valuations. In truth, absolute investments remained sturdy in 2022, at additional than $1 trillion blended, indicating good faith in the worth possible of these tendencies. Rely on architectures and electronic identity grew the most out of very last year’s 14 developments, raising by virtually 50 p.c as safety, privacy, and resilience grow to be increasingly significant throughout industries. Expenditure in other trends—such as utilized AI, advanced connectivity, and cloud and edge computing—declined, but that is probable owing, at the very least in portion, to their maturity. Far more mature systems can be more sensitive to small-phrase budget dynamics than more nascent technologies with for a longer time expenditure time horizons, these as local weather and mobility systems. Also, as some systems become additional rewarding, they can often scale more with lower marginal financial investment. Supplied that these systems have applications in most industries, we have minimal doubt that mainstream adoption will continue to mature.

Businesses shouldn’t aim as well seriously on the trends that are garnering the most notice. By concentrating on only the most hyped developments, they may possibly skip out on the major price opportunity of other systems and hinder the opportunity for purposeful ability constructing. Alternatively, organizations searching for more time-expression expansion should really aim on a portfolio-oriented financial commitment across the tech developments most important to their enterprise. Systems this sort of as cloud and edge computing and the foreseeable future of bioengineering have demonstrated steady increases in innovation and go on to have expanded use cases throughout industries. In actuality, more than 400 edge use scenarios throughout numerous industries have been discovered, and edge computing is projected to acquire double-digit expansion globally over the following 5 many years. Additionally, nascent systems, these types of as quantum, proceed to evolve and clearly show major likely for price generation. Our up-to-date evaluation for 2023 reveals that the four industries probably to see the earliest financial influence from quantum computing—automotive, chemical substances, money companies, and life sciences—stand to likely obtain up to $1.3 trillion in worth by 2035. By diligently examining the evolving landscape and thinking of a balanced tactic, firms can capitalize on equally set up and rising systems to propel innovation and achieve sustainable progress.

Tech talent dynamics

We can not overstate the importance of talent as a crucial resource in developing a competitive edge. A absence of talent is a leading situation constraining growth. There is a extensive gap among the desire for folks with the competencies wanted to seize value from the tech tendencies and readily available talent: our study of 3.5 million work postings in these tech trends observed that a lot of of the capabilities in greatest demand have significantly less than half as numerous skilled practitioners for each putting up as the world-wide ordinary. Organizations need to be on leading of the talent sector, ready to react to noteworthy shifts and to supply a powerful benefit proposition to the technologists they hope to employ and keep. For occasion, latest layoffs in the tech sector may well current a silver lining for other industries that have struggled to gain the notice of appealing candidates and retain senior tech talent. In addition, some of these systems will accelerate the pace of workforce transformation. In the coming decade, 20 to 30 percent of the time that personnel commit on the work could be transformed by automation systems, leading to substantial shifts in the techniques expected to be productive. And providers really should keep on to search at how they can adjust roles or upskill people today to meet up with their personalized career needs. Task postings in fields connected to tech developments grew at a really healthful 15 per cent involving 2021 and 2022, even while worldwide occupation postings in general reduced by 13 percent. Utilized AI and following-technology computer software advancement collectively posted almost just one million jobs in between 2018 and 2022. Up coming-technology program enhancement saw the most substantial advancement in variety of positions (exhibit).

Job posting for fields related to tech trends grew by 400,000 between 2021 and 2022, with generative AI growing the fastest.

This shiny outlook for practitioners in most fields highlights the problem struggling with employers who are struggling to locate enough talent to hold up with their needs. The scarcity of experienced expertise has been a persistent restricting factor in the expansion of quite a few higher-tech fields, together with AI, quantum technologies, house technologies, and electrification and renewables. The expertise crunch is especially pronounced for trends these as cloud computing and industrializing machine mastering, which are demanded throughout most industries. It’s also a big obstacle in spots that make use of highly specialized industry experts, this kind of as the future of mobility and quantum computing (see interactive).
